Abstract
The evolution of the determination of the strong coupling constant αs from the leptonic branching ratios, the life-time, and the invariant mass distributions of the hadronic final state of the τ lepton over the last two decades is briefly reviewed. The improvements in the latest ALEPH update are described in some detail. Currently this is one of the most precise αs determinations. Together with the other determination at the Z boson mass pole, they constitutes the most accurate test of the asymptotic freedom in QCD.
